Subject: Key rotation — LocaleForge

Team,

The LocaleForge service, which handles date-format localization for all Bramblewick products, rotated its credentials today. Old key expires tonight. Update your local configs before running the formatting test suite. No API changes; endpoints and behavior are identical. The new key for the service follows below:

API key for bageg-kajef: vxb2-ss

CI note for the release manager: the Bellhaven string-extraction job failed twice this week because the script scans generated sources before codegen finishes. We added an explicit stage dependency so extraction now waits on codegen completion. If it fails again, check for stray template files in the scratch directory first. The passing pipeline's trace token is recorded below.

pipeline stamp: htk3_20a

## TilePorter Prefetch Rollout

Before promoting TilePorter 4.2 to staging, verify the prefetcher's queue depth stays below 10k during the warm-up pass over the Veldmark region set. If eviction churn exceeds 5% per minute, halt and roll back. The prefetch worker reads its tile index from the regional metadata store, using the connection string below.

database URL for bahop-yagep: mssql://sildor_svc:35ha7jz@db-fb6d.nelvrodyn.example:5432/casath

Facilities Ticket — Door Sensor Recall

Heads up, new folks! The sensors on the third-floor doors at Marwick House are being recalled by the vendor, Lintrex. Until the swap is done, those doors won't auto-unlock with a badge tap, so you'll need to key in manually at the panel. Takes two seconds, promise. Use the temporary access code below until further notice.

door code, tajof-kageg: bdg-QVDCE-3

Runbook: Pennywhistle notification fan-out backpressure. When the fan-out workers fall behind, the outbox table balloons and delivery latency spikes — you'll see it first in the Dovetail queue-depth graph. Don't just scale workers; check whether a single noisy tenant is flooding the topic, and throttle them via the tenant config first. If you do scale, bump FANOUT_WORKERS in the deploy env, redeploy, and watch for drain within ten minutes. The workers authenticate to the broker with a credential set on the next line of the env file.

env line for tagaf-yahif: LEDGER_TOKEN29=a7e22fd0ee7d43436e62c1c3439fb